Example Scala project with backend server based on http4s
Start SBT interactive mode using sbt
, then execute the command
~server/reStart
This will start the server application, and automatically restart the server whenever a file has changed
Press Enter will exit the watch mode, and use server/reStop
to shutdown the server.
The CLI application is used to issue commands to the server (by making HTTP calls), which in turn queries the Meetup.com API.
To run the CLI app, run in SBT console:
cli/run somecommand --some=option
where any string passed after cli/run
are passed to the CLI application as command line arguments
You can run two separate SBT console in two separate terminal windows. Use one to run the server app, and the other to run the CLI app

Here are some example Meetup.com API endpoints you can use
/self/events?desc=true
Show your past events
/self/groups
Show the user's groups
/find/upcoming_events?text=scala&lat=51.52&lon=-0.1&self_groups=only
Show/Search upcoming events, can restrict to list events from users groups only
/find/groups?radius=10&category=34&lat=51.52&lon=0.1
Search for groups
Thus the command line interface should look something like:
meetrix myevents --past
meetrix mygroups
meetrix findgroups --radius=10 --category=tech --city=london --keyword=scala
meetrix findevents --radius=10 --category=tech --city=london --keyword=scala
